OS X Mountain Lion v10.8.1 update now available

Apple has released OS X Mountain Lion 10.8.1, and the update is now available in the Mac App Store under the Updates tab. A manual installer is also available for download.

In the support notes about the update, Apple recommends backing up your system before running the installer. A reboot is required in order to complete the update.

The update includes a number of fixes:

  • Resolves an issue that may cause Migration Assistant to unexpectedly quit

  • Improve compatibility when connecting to a Microsoft Exchange server in Mail

  • Address an issue playing audio through a Thunderbolt display

  • Resolves an issue that could prevent iMessages from being sent

  • Addresses an issue that could cause the system to become unresponsive when using Pinyin input

  • Resolves an issue when connecting to SMB servers with long names

  • Addresses a issue that may prevent Safari from launching when using a Proxy Automatic Configuration (PAC) file

  • Improves 802.1X authentication with Active Directory credentials
